四时宝库

程序员的知识宝库

uniapp之自定义tab栏(uniapp设置tabbar)

适用场景

首先我们要明白,为什么需要使用自定义tab栏
大家首先看一下uniapp关于原生tab跳转的api文档
https://uniapp.dcloud.net.cn/api/router.html#switchtab
大家可以清楚的看到,switchTab和navigateTo的差异为url后面是否可以携带参数
当我们在做一个简单的uniapp项目时,可能tab之间的切换,或者从其他页面前往tab页面的时候,不需要携带参数。但是,一旦我们需要携带参数跳转到tab页面的时候,原生的tab页面无法实现参数的携带。这个时候,我们就需要去构建一个通用的tab组件去实现它的跳转。并且,原生tab栏不支持你在上面做太多的样式拓展

菜鸟学习记:第二十五天(菜鸟学习之旅)

「HTML+CSS」--自定义加载动画【023】

效果展示

前端必看之如何用CSS3画一个八卦和爱心

昨天雷雨交加,燥热有所缓解。今晨空气清新,再加上马上三天小长假,心情很不错,祝各位小长假玩的开心。那么,今天就用CSS3做些“不正紧”的事:画八卦和爱心。

CSS3我们一般都是用来进行布局,在工作中很少会刻意去用它画画,毕竟这有点耗时间。

一、八卦

分析:它就是多个圆叠加的效果。

1、给body加个背景色,否则看不清八卦的白色部分:

Flex 布局教程:实例篇(flex布局菜鸟教程)

作者: 阮一峰

日期: 2015年7月14日

上一篇文章介绍了 Flex布局的语法,今天介绍常见布局的Flex写法。

你会看到,不管是什么布局,Flex往往都可以几行命令搞定。

flexbox 弹性布局介绍(弹性布局flex换行)


在过去十年左右的时间里,浮动是布置复杂网页的唯一选择。因此,即使在旧版浏览器中,它们也得到了很好的支持,开发人员已经使用它们来构建数百万个网页。


flexbox “柔性框”或“弹性框”布局模式提供了浮动的替代方法,用于定义网页的整体外观。浮动仅允许我们水平放置箱子,而弹性框让我们完全控制箱子的对齐方式、方向、顺序和大小。

探秘 flex 上下文中神奇的自动 margin,干货!网友都感动哭了

为了引出本文的主题,先看看这个问题,最快水平垂直居中一个元素的方法是什么?

水平垂直居中也算是 CSS 领域最为常见的一个问题了,不同场景下的方法也各不相同,各有优劣。嗯,下面这种应该算是最便捷的了:

<div class="g-container">
 <div class="g-box"></div>
</div>
.g-container {
 display: flex;
}
 
.g-box {
 margin: auto;
}

作用域 闭包(作用域和闭包原理)

1.作用域

JavaScript是函数级作用域编程语言:变量只在其定义时所在的function内部有意义。

function fn(){
    let a = 10;  //变量a在fn函数内部定义  fn就是a的作用域  变量a被称为局部变量  
}

fn();
?
console.log(a); //报错

如何使用Doks做知识管理(doe知识)

年初用Hugo搭建了个人博客,日常的一些想法和复盘都会记录在上面,写了大半年了,还是觉得博客不太能够满足个人的需求,博客虽然有标签、分类,也可以分享,但是没有那么的直观和好用。

<< < 1 2 >>
控制面板
您好,欢迎到访网站!
  查看权限
网站分类
最新留言
    友情链接